What’s exciting about a sketchbook tour is seeing the evolution of your own art over time. It’s not just about the finished pieces but the stories, inspirations, and even the little doodles that capture your artistic mood. I encourage anyone trying to grow their skills to make sketching a regular habit and to embrace imperfection—sometimes the rough or quirky parts of a sketch carry the most charm.
In the end, your sketchbook is a personal space that chronicles your creative journey. Use it to explore, experiment, and express yourself freely.
